Interning & Studying Abroad in Santiago De Compostela, Spain

During Fall 2024, I had the opportunity to live, study, and intern in Santiago de Compostela, Spain. This experience helped me grow personally and professionally through hands-on learning in the travel industry and full immersion in a new culture.

Marketing and Tourism Internship at Viaxes Zonda

Fall 2024 – Santiago de Compostela, Spain
 

At Viaxes Zonda, a boutique travel agency specializing in Camino de Santiago pilgrimages and European itineraries, I worked as a marketing and logistics assistant. My role centered around curating personalized travel experiences for international clients. This internship deepened my understanding of the tourism industry and gave me confidence working in a cross-cultural, small business environment. I learned to manage real client needs while refining my organization, communication, and problem-solving skills in a dynamic setting.

​

Key Responsibilities:

  • Translated promotional brochures and itineraries from Spanish to English to attract international travelers

  • Researched accommodations, transportation, and activities based on clients’ preferences and budgets

  • Provided administrative support: responded to inquiries, organized client materials, and prepared travel documents

  • Used tools like Google Flights, Booking.com, and Kayak to design cost-effective, tailored travel plans

​

Skills Developed:

  • Precision in multilingual communication and cultural adaptation

  • Strong attention to detail and time management

  • Real-world application of international marketing and hospitality concepts​

Studying at Universidad de Santiago de Compostela

Fall 2024 – C1 Level Spanish & Cultural Immersion

​

As a student at the University of Santiago de Compostela, I completed a semester-long intensive Spanish language and culture program, including:

  • 20+ hours of weekly class time

  • Contemporary Hispanic seminars

  • Cultural excursions

​

Highlights:

  • Earned advanced-level (C1) Spanish proficiency

  • Participated in regional travel and lectures

  • Volunteered at the Red Cross, supporting hospitalized children

  • Gained firsthand insight into Galician culture, communication, and lifestyle

​

Reflection:
This immersive experience strengthened my language skills and cultural fluency. It also reinforced my passion for global business and inspired me to pursue a career that combines travel, marketing, and cross-cultural engagement.
